Stainless steel frying pans with lids are a popular choice for many home cooks and professional chefs alike. There are several benefits to using stainless steel frying pans, including their durability, versatility, and even heat distribution. Unlike non-stick pans, stainless steel frying pans can withstand high heat and are oven-safe, making them perfect for searing, browning, and even baking. The addition of a lid also allows for easy steaming and simmering, making these pans a versatile addition to any kitchen.
Another benefit of stainless steel frying pans with lids is their non-reactive nature. This means that they won’t interact with acidic ingredients like tomatoes or vinegar, ensuring that your food retains its natural flavors. Additionally, stainless steel is easy to clean and maintain, making it a practical choice for everyday cooking. With proper care, stainless steel frying pans can last for years, making them a worthwhile investment for any kitchen.

How to Choose the Right Size and Style for Your Kitchen
When choosing a stainless steel frying pan with a lid, it’s important to consider the right size and style for your kitchen. The size of the pan will depend on your cooking needs and the number of people you typically cook for. For smaller households or individual meals, a 10-inch frying pan may be sufficient, while larger families or those who like to entertain may prefer a 12-inch or even 14-inch pan.
In terms of style, consider whether you prefer a traditional straight-sided pan or a sloped-sided pan, which makes it easier to toss and flip ingredients. Some pans also come with a helper handle, making it easier to lift and maneuver the pan when it’s full of food. Additionally, consider whether you prefer a stainless steel handle or a silicone-coated handle for added comfort and heat resistance.
Tips for Proper Care and Maintenance of Stainless Steel Frying Pans
Proper care and maintenance are essential for keeping your stainless steel frying pans in top condition. To prevent food from sticking, preheat the pan before adding ingredients and use a small amount of oil or butter to coat the surface. Avoid using metal utensils that can scratch the surface of the pan, and instead opt for silicone or wooden utensils.
When it comes to cleaning, avoid using harsh abrasives or steel wool that can damage the surface of the pan. Instead, use a gentle dish soap and warm water, along with a non-abrasive sponge or cloth. For stubborn stains or burnt-on food, soak the pan in warm, soapy water before gently scrubbing with a non-abrasive sponge.
To maintain the shine and luster of your stainless steel frying pan, consider using a stainless steel cleaner or polish periodically. This will help remove any water spots or discoloration and keep your pan looking like new. With proper care and maintenance, your stainless steel frying pan can last for many years to come.

Comparing Stainless Steel Frying Pans with Other Materials
While stainless steel frying pans have many benefits, it’s important to consider how they compare to other materials. Non-stick pans are popular for their easy release of food and minimal oil requirements, but they may not withstand high heat as well as stainless steel. Cast iron pans are known for their excellent heat retention and durability, but they require regular seasoning and can be heavy to maneuver.
Copper pans offer superior heat conductivity but can be expensive and require regular polishing to maintain their shine. Aluminum pans are lightweight and affordable but may not be as durable as stainless steel. Ultimately, the best choice will depend on your cooking style and preferences, but stainless steel frying pans with lids offer a versatile and durable option for most home cooks.
